Monday May 14th, 2007
After taking off from the hostel, we managed to get seats on a train to Bordeaux. It took approx. 3 hours. From there we had a few hours to kill in the town. After filling up on some French food, we caught our next train to Irun, Spain where we would transfer to our train to Madrid. This one was our sleeper train and had our couchette, holding 6 people. The room smelled like, ' Pringles and Feet!'
Funny story though. After getting on our sleeper train, two Americans seemed to have the same beds as us in our same couchette. We thought that something was wrong with how the tickets were dispensed, not that we had perhaps overlooked something incorrectly. Unfortunately, when the Americans went to check out what was causing this confusion, we discovered that we had purchased tickets for the following night! Thankfully, there was still room on the train for everyone, so we managed to get through that night! However, it was odd how the train-stewardess had to keep our Eurail Passes overnight. But she returned them in the morning as she had said.
Being on a sleeper train opens your eyes to some different people too. Going for a trip to the washroom, I saw some crazy people wearing magicians hats, playing guitars etc. Apparently, there were some French policemen on the train as they came to check our wallets for our passports. However, they were pretty fishy policeman. Their badges looked fake, they were wearing ordinary clothes and they left after only checking two of our passports. It was weird.
From a personal note (Lindsay's view), it was an interesting and perhaps smelly overnight excursion sleeping in such a tiny room with 5 other men! The room smelled like, 'Pringles and Feet.'
